📍 Top Cafes in Makkah to Visit

Here are some of the standout coffee spots that make Makkah’s coffee culture worth exploring:

Starbucks

A familiar favorite for residents and visitors alike, this branch offers classic espresso drinks and refreshing refreshments just steps from the Grand Mosque — perfect for a quick pause during your day.

Why visit: A familiar coffee stop for a quick, reliable break near the Grand Mosque.
Try: Classic latte or iced coffee.
Vibe: Comfortable, convenient, and familiar.

Brew92° Café

A great stop for specialty coffee lovers — especially if you enjoy crafted pour-overs and a minimalist vibe. Close to central spots in Makkah, it’s ideal for a quality brew on the go.

Why visit: High-quality specialty coffee crafted by skilled baristas just steps from the Haram.
Try: Cold brew or hand-brewed pour-over.
Vibe: Minimal, refined, and coffee-focused.

8oz Coffee Shop

Open 24/7 and beloved for its specialty coffees and sweet offerings, this café has become a local favorite, especially for night owls and visitors who want a relaxed environment any hour of the day.

Why visit: Specialty coffee served around the clock, perfect for late nights and early mornings in Makkah.
Try: Spanish latte or signature espresso.
Vibe: Modern, relaxed, and always buzzing.

Camel Step

A trendy specialty coffee spot in the heart of Jabal Omar Shopping Complex, Camel Step Coffee has become a local favourite for its excellent brews and minimalist vibe. Coffee lovers especially rave about its latte art and expertly crafted drinks — perfect for a relaxed mid-day break or catching up with friends between exploring the city.

Why visit: Artful coffee and light bites with social media-worthy presentation.
Try: Signature espresso or latte art specialty.
Vibe: Casual, modern & welcoming.

Fruitelo

Fruitelo is a refreshing café and dessert spot tucked inside the Clock Royal Tower food court near the Haram. While it’s known for its fruit-inspired drinks and sweets, it also serves quality coffee — making it a perfect stop for visitors looking to unwind after prayer or shopping. Its bright, modern setting adds a light, cheerful touch to your café crawl.

Why visit: Light drinks, desserts, and quality brews in a vibrant setting.
Try: Fruit-infused drink paired with a coffee.
Vibe: Refreshing and lively.
